What is Parallels RAS?

Parallels® Remote Application Server (RAS) is a remote work solution that provides secure virtual access to business applications and desktops on any device or OS—from anywhere. The platform offers an agile, cloud-ready foundation and end-to-end security fueled by a centralized management console with granular policies. Companies can leverage on-premises, hybrid, or public cloud deployments and integrate with existing technology like Microsoft Azure and AWS. Parallels RAS aims to give organizations the flexibility, scalability, and IT agility to adapt to changing business needs. Parallels RAS offers a single, full-featured licensing model that includes 24/7 support and access to product training. The vendor states its key benefits include:

  • User experience—work from anywhere, on any device.
  • Enhanced data security and compliance—centralized management console with granular policies.
  • IT agility and business readiness—flexible hosting solutions to scale and adapt.
  • Total cost of ownership—supports BYOD and includes a simple licensing model.
  • Always-on support—access to 24/7 support and training at no additional cost.

Parallels Remote Application Server (Parallels RAS, formerly 2X RAS), is application virtualization technology, billed as a solution to extend the life of legacy OS (like Windows XP) with its virtual desktop for any device. Maltese company 2X Software developed the technology, but was acquired by Parallels (in Seattle, WA) in February, 2015 to extend their cross-platform support solutions.

We use Parallels Remote Application Server (Parallels RAS) as the central hub of our business. Our main application resides in our headquarters Datacenter and we have 100+ plants and offices that connect back to headquarters to run the software. The software does not scale out well for multiple users and also has problems working over WAN links. Parallels Remote Application Server (Parallels RAS) allows us to copy out from a template and easily replicate the servers to handle our worker capacity (fixing a software issue with virtual hardware). It also handles the WAN link problem by just sending the screen changes across the WAN (which it does very well) while allowing all of the processing to remain locally in our datacenter.

Another problem Parallels Remote Application Server (Parallels RAS) allows us to solve is what to do about remote workers. We do not open up our network to VPN clients, so we allow our users to connect into the office through Parallels Remote Application Server (Parallels RAS) to remotely access those apps when outside the office. In point of fact, our users are also accessing many of our applications from within the company via Parallels Remote Application Server (Parallels RAS) as well. The user experience remains consistent and the maintenance for upgrades and patching is greatly simplified as all of the software is maintained on our servers rather than across the breadth of our user PCs and laptops.

We use Parallels Remote Application Server across the whole company and for quicker remote connections from China. The problem that I was experiencing was that when our employees in China tried to RDP into our servers in the USA, the screen would paint line by line. It was possible but it was slow. After hearing about Parallels 2X, I thought I would try. The user experience is much smoother and our users are very satisfied.
